New Movie Reviews: The Raid 2, The Lunchbox, and Noah
Check out DVD Talk's latest reviews of movies that are in theatrical release. This week's crop includes: The Raid 2: Berandal - writer/director Gareth Evans has once again managed to go above and beyond expectations - The story is much more expansive, the action has become much more intense and the body count is much higher; The Lunchbox - this film should find the heart of most romantics... its pleasures are subtle, yet rewarding, and Ritresh Batra offers a tantalizing glimpse into the everyday culture of modern-day India; Noah - writer/director Darren Aronofsky's biblical epic doesn't have the impace that it should... picture has a clash of uneven tones and a sense of pacing that slows everything down to a halt.
